Abstract: A method for identifying non-terrorists among a plurality of participants and/or potential participants using a communication system includes electronically communicating a verification request from a first participant to a second participant, wherein the second participant is a member of a personal network of the first participant, and electronically communicating a verification request from the second participant to a third participant, wherein the third participant is a member of a personal network of the second participant. The method also includes receiving replies to the verification requests sent by the first and second participants, and determining a likelihood that the first participant is a non-terrorist threat based on the replies received from the second and third participants.
